Once again, we have been flagged as spammers by the cluebags over at
spamcop.net, who we have had a run-in or two with before. This time,
they go even above and beyond their previous levels of stupidity.

For the past year, I have been agressive on reporting spam and
maintaining a custom list of blocked domains/relays that is used on
attrition.org. For every piece of spam that came in, I would blackhole
them on our system, then report them to abuse@(their isp). I would
send all Nigerian Scam mail to the appropriate address at treasury.gov
(419.fcd () usss treas gov). For domains that didn't maintain
abuse/postmaster contacts, I would report them to rfc-ignorant.org and
further blacklist their entire domain from mailing attrition. WHat did
this behavior get me? Listed on spamcop *again*.

http://spamcop.net/w3m?action=checkblock&ip=66.80.146.7

Notice the two pieces of mail they show currently. Both of them are my
reports of spam to other ISPs. In each case, I mailed their abuse@
contact, included full headers, and prefaced the subject with "SPAM:"
so they could clearly identify the mail. Given that I am reporting the
mail TO THEM via their abuse contact, the headers have THEIR IP space,
it should be trivial to understand what is happening here. Instead,
globalvision.net and infosat.net apparently felt the need to send my
mail in and complain of spamming.

Here is the mail I sent to the abuse address at globalvision.net
(still in my sent-mail). In turn for me reporting globalvision spam,
they send my complaint to spamcop reporting *me* for spamming. And as
we all know, spamcop will play the part of the blind sheep and
dutifully blackhole us w/o question, even though they KNOW (from
previous contact) we are as anti-spam as you can get. Their claims of
not being able to change their system are complete lies, as the most
trivial system can account for whitelisting domains.
